Description

Leaves, as a have changed color and fallen from a tree in fall/autumn. Depicted as two or three golden-brown, almond-shaped leaves of various sizes, with stems up, as if falling down. Commonly used to represent the season of fall/autumn, trees, and nature more generally. Not to be confused with πŸƒ Leaf Fluttering in Wind, though their applications may overlap. Apple’s design previously featured two leaves. Google, Microsoft, Samsung, and Facebook all once featured a single leaf.
